Abstract

Official abstract text for this publication.

Provided is a multi-configuration transportable demolition pouch that includes a cruciform shaped section of fabric with a central explosive containing area and four trimmable flaps, a fastener on each of the flaps, a strap accepting slit, a first and a second strap, a fabric lid and priming hole, and one or more energetic device that can be selected based on desired blast footprint. The pouch can be trimmed when using smaller quantities of explosives to reduce its footprint and facilitate ease of carrying and emplacement. The device has attachment features to aid in transport and to provide proper spacing and attachment points for demolitions and breeching techniques involving multiple charges. The pouch provides components to allow for blast footprint alteration and for water tamping to reduce blast effects to nearby personnel, as well as to increase the efficiency of the explosive charge.

First claim

Opening claim text (preview).

1 . A multi-configuration transportable demolition pouch comprising: a cruciform shaped section of fabric comprising a central explosive containing area and four trimmable flaps; a fastener on each of said trimmable flaps; a strap accepting slit positioned at a junction between each of said trimmable flaps and said central explosive containing area; a first and a second strap; a fabric lid comprising a fastener and a centered priming hole; and a first energetic device comprising a packed explosive, a sheet explosive, and a detonation cord wrapped around and secured to said sheet explosive; or a second energetic device comprising, in order, a packed explosive, a first sheet explosive, a wave shaper, a second sheet explosive, and a detonation cord wrapped around and secured to said second sheet explosive; wherein said first or said second energetic device is placed in said central explosive containing area, said trimmable flaps are trimmed to secure said first energetic device in said central explosive containing area in a pouch configuration, said fabric lid is positioned on top of said trimmable flaps, said detonation chord is passed through said centered priming hole, and said straps are passed through said strap accepting slits and tightened; wherein said first energetic device, when detonated, provides a central detonation point causing hemispherical detonation wave propagation to produce an expanding blast zone; and wherein said second energetic device, when detonated, said wave shaper creates an interrupted hemispherical detonation wave that causes detonation propagation to travel to outer edges of said packed explosive to produce a reduced footprint blast zone. 2 . The multi-configuration transportable demolition pouch of claim 1 , wherein said pouch further comprises one or more attachment features. 3 . The multi-configuration transportable demolition pouch of claim 1 , wherein said wave shaper can be immersed in water to provide water tamping to reduce blast effects.
